This unprecedented look at female sexual predators explains why and how they prey on our children and youths and what adults-and children and youths themselves-should understand to prevent victimization.

The traumatic affects of childhood sexual abuse can remain and recur throughout life for women who have not healed emotionally. This book by a family therapist shares stories from 18 women abused as children, explaining that healing can occur at any stage of life, and that healing, itself, occurs in stages.
